New York / Niagara Mohawk Power Corporation d/b/a National Grid

NY docket 24-E-0322

Proceeding on Motion of the Commission as to the Rates, Charges, Rules and Regulations of Niagara Mohawk Power Corporation d/b/a National Grid for Electric Service

UtilityNiagara Mohawk Power Corporation d/b/a National Grid
Filed2024-05-28
Activity statusDecision on file
Requested increase10.4% · $167.3 million
Decision expectednot scheduled
SourceNew York State Department of Public Service

Activity status is derived from filing activity on the state portal, not an official commission status designation.

Procedural schedule

No procedural schedule has been extracted for this docket.

Extracted facts

Revenue requirement$167.3 million
Requested increase10.4%
ROE requested9.50%
ROE authorized9.50%
Test yearRate Year 1 (April 1, 2025, through March 31, 2026)
